reklama

Dropdown Menu Js [work] May 2026

: Lightweight search-bar-like dropdowns can be built using vanilla JS to filter suggestions as the user types. 4. Accessibility (A11y) Best Practices

: A common UX requirement is closing the menu when a user clicks anywhere else on the page. javascript

Dropdown Menu Profile Settings Logout Use code with caution. 2. Implementing the JavaScript Logic dropdown menu js

: Use a click event listener on the button to toggle a "show" class or directly manipulate the style property.

Dropdown menus are essential UI components for organizing content and improving navigation without cluttering a page. While basic dropdowns can be achieved with pure CSS, using adds critical interactivity, such as click-to-toggle behavior, "click-outside" closing, and advanced accessibility features for screen readers. 1. Basic Structure (HTML & CSS) : Lightweight search-bar-like dropdowns can be built using

The JS handles the "open/close" state and ensures the menu behaves intuitively for all users.

To ensure your is WCAG compliant, you must manage keyboard focus and ARIA attributes: How To Create a Dropdown Menu With CSS and JavaScript javascript Dropdown Menu Profile Settings Logout Use code

Before adding logic, you need a stable foundation. The standard pattern involves a container, a trigger button, and a hidden list of links. :